Ibeyi, which means "twins" in Yoruba, is the Paris based twin sisters Lisa-Kaindé and Naomi Diaz who are of Cuban origin, creating music that combines a wide variety of influences. There is a good deal of Afro-Cuban and traditional Yoruba elements in their music, along with some R&B, some pop , and occasional jazz. Pianist Lisa-Kaindé typically handles the lead vocals and she is the primary songwriter in the duo whereas Naomi takes care of the backing vocals and provides the percussion, frequently working with the cajon. Their songs usually have a comfortable pace, with good build up and vocal layers. Naomi's beats are usually up front, playing a central role. Their arrangements are usually quite spacious and stripped down, which adds more clarity to their sound.
